- Novi Fire Department offers free child car seat inspections Thursday, July 15, 2010 @ 6:59AMThe City of Novi is pleased to announce the Novi Fire Department will provide free child car seat safety checks and installations from 8 a.m.-5 p.m. Monday-Friday by appointment. Michigan Law requires: Children from birth until age 8 be properly restrained in a child safety seat or booster seat in the vehicle, unless they're over 4'9” tall.
- Pediatrician offers car seat safety advice Thursday, July 15, 2010 @ 5:59AMCar accidents remain the leading cause of death and disability in children in the United States. Stricter laws and car seat education programs have dramatically decreased the mortality and morbidity rates in motor vehicle accidents in the last several years. Yet, thousands of children die or are injured in car accidents each year.
